Add Word Macros In your Word template, select View Macros View Macros. Enter a name for your macro in the field Macro name. Select your active document in the Macros in the dropdown. Click Create and insert your macro code and save. Select Word Macro-Enabled Document (. docm) in the Save as type drop-down and save.
. docx An ordinary document containing no macros. . docm A document that either contains macros or is macro enabled.

A DOCM file is a Microsoft Word macro-enabled document. Open one with MS Word, or for free with Google Docs or OpenOffice Writer. Convert to DOCX, PDF, etc. with those same programs.
A file with the DOCM file extension is a Microsoft Word macro-enabled document. Introduced in Office 2007, they are like DOCX files in that they can also store formatted text, images, shapes, charts, etc., but theyre different because they can execute macros to automate tasks in Word.
Office productivity files (documents, spreadsheets, etc), text files, and other files that are not executable programs will be delivered as usual. If an Office file contains a macro or other malicious file type and has an extension of . docm, it will be blocked and wont be delivered.
